More on the history of New York’s fracking ban

I accepted a recent assignment for the Press & Sun-Bulletin – recounting how fracking was stopped in New York – with feelings of both eagerness and uneasiness.

Eagerness was due to having a chance to recap the history of a story I have been covering for seven years. The uneasiness stemmed from how I would do this in a newspaper-length article on a 48-hour deadline.

The results ran both in abbreviated and longer versions in the Press & Sun-Bulletin, Pressconnects, and this blog. The long version was 3,700 words -- about 10 times the length of a standard newspaper article. But it was still short considering the scope of the subject. By comparison, I needed more than 90,000 words to tell the story more comprehensively in my book, Under the Surface.

The key players that have shaped New York’ story from the onset number well into the hundreds, and I had space to reference perhaps a dozen in the newspaper piece. Not surprisingly, I have heard feedback from people that my story lacked some perspective. As one source put it, the story of the battle has become the battle for the story.

Two readers touched on particular events relating to a bill, signed by Gov. Paterson in 2008, that was the catalyst for events to follow. The bill would make spacing units for the large unconventional Marcellus gas wells conformable with existing state policy — a move that would effectively streamline the permitting process. Without it, shale gas development would get hung-up on an administrative process designed for the much smaller conventional wells.

The bill was the kind of wonkish-policy instrument that few lay people have the appetite for, and one that induces migraines to reporters writing for mainstream audiences. But it was also the sort of under-the-radar document that offers stakeholders who master it a strategic advantage in influencing important decisions. In this case, it was a necessary component for the gas industry to get things moving in New York. While this policy-making was different from the grass roots aspect of the movement that I report on, the bill ended up being a notable reference point and precursor to the anti-fracking movement.

Although the bill passed overwhelmingly, Assemblywoman Donna Lupardo and a small group of her colleagues voted against, she said, to “send a message to Paterson.” At the same time, she added, “local and statewide activists raised red flags about what this bill would do to speed up the process as well. That helped put the brakes on the whole matter.”

Paterson ordered a hold on permitting pending an environmental review when he signed the bill. But the bill had, for the record, a certain symbolic relevance. More importantly, it was a magnet for organizational involvement in state affairs that, by some accounts, was a forerunner of the anti-fracking movement.

Roger Downs, a program director with the Sierra Club, noted that several environmental organizations were among the first to recognize the significance of this spacing bill, and engage and challenge the DEC about what its impact would be.These groups included the Sierra Club Atlantic Chapter, Catskill Mountainkeeper, Riverkeeper, Delaware Riverkeeper Network, Natural Resources Defense Council, Catskill Center for Conservation and Development, The Wilderness Society and Catskill Citizens for Safe Energy, Damacus Citizens for Sustainability. (I’m sure I am leaving some out.)

Now, moving on to an altogether different thread of the story, Chip Northrup, the drilling-investor-turned-fractivist, offers another critical aspect of the story’s history: economics.

Northrup writes:

We can summarize why fracking was prohibited in New York with a simple construct – the cost/ benefit ratio – what the environmental risks and economic costs would be to the state and it citizens versus the benefits of shale gas industrialization. Initially, this ratio appeared to tilt very much in favor of fracking – at least in the popular press and in the corridors of power – because the gas industry had grossly overstated the benefits of shale gas development while categorically denying the risks and collateral damage associated with it.

Cuomo’s choice to ban fracking driven by science, politics


Tonight, I was scheduled to cover a town board meeting in Windsor, New York, where officials were going to review a plan to change their zoning to allow fracking. The process for a zoning change promised to be long and contentious, and was necessary in light of a recent court ruling putting the decision of whether and where to drill in the hands of local governments.

Things changed dramatically this afternoon, when Governor Andrew Cuomo announced that he would ban shale gas development statewide due to unacceptable health risks. Cuomo’s position, backed by a long-awaited report from the state Department of Health, is a departure from his earlier position that he would allow fracking where local governments favored it. Reporters, pundits and the public they serve are still getting their minds around Cuomo’s emphatic decision, which came after more than six years of policy review. While it puts the matter to rest, many questions remain: What are the legal consequences? Do industry lawyers and supporters, who have been beaten at every turn in their efforts to bring shale gas to New York, have another challenge in them? Or is this the end of the line?

Those answers will come soon, but apparently, from my conversations with sources and a press-release from the Joint Landowners Association of New York, not tonight. The news of the hour is that, after a six and a half-year journey, fracking is dead on arrival in New York. Along that line, I share my response to a request by Andrew Revkin, author of New York Times  Dot Earth, for a "what just happened" analysis. (Revkin’s compilation of reaction from many informed sources can be found here.)

Cuomo’s decision is consistent with his progressive politics that got him to where he is now. It's a bold move and I optimistically take it as sincere attempt to overcome the inertial forces of fossil fuel dependency. Success here could add considerably to his legacy. But he has much more to do. The fracking ban needs to be accompanied by practical reforms and initiatives in energy development & consumption. How much longer will New York City residents have to rely on Fuel Oil as their primary source of heat? What about coal burning plants? I have written about the answer to these questions by a group of scientists and professionals that have contributed to the credibility of the anti-fracking movement. I offer that post again here.)

So why did it take six and a half years? Science takes time. Establishing risks of high volume hydraulic fracturing and the new era of on shore drilling it has enabled is especially difficult because shale gas development is relatively new. The industry controls most of the information and has plenty of legal, scientific and political wherewithal to challenge any conclusions that don’t work in its favor.

Science is part of the calculus. But despite what Cuomo would like us to believe, scientists don’t make these kinds of decisions. The full equation is Science + politics = policy. Cuomo finally got tired of being hounded on the issue by his political base. The movement in New York against shale gas was relentless and it was focused on him. At one point, he told Susan Arbetter, host of Capitol Press Room, that it was the most effective political action campaign he had seen. (I will link to that interview as soon as I find it, but I wanted to get this post up right away.) Activists, both institutional and grass roots, promised to step up their efforts if Cuomo allowed even a single well.

The Home Rule decision by the state’s high court in June, and the depressed price of natural gas made a decision politically easier. Cuomo would have a hard time taking the perceived riches of fracking from landowners back when landmen were at their doors with big checks in hand. Nobody is currently seriously looking at shale gas exploration, much less development, in New York with gas prices as low as they are and the encumbrances of Home Rule.

New York has become a showcase for the anti-fracking movement, and Cuomo's decision today has raised the movement's stature nationally. But it’s also important to remember that Cuomo’s decision is the end-point of a process that started 6-plus years ago - before frack was a bad word. As recounted in my book, Under the Surface, the moratorium issued by Governor Patterson in July, 2008 had nothing to do with organized fractivists, who did not appear on the scene until after Josh Fox’s movie Gasland two years later. New York’s moratorium was the direct results of landowners posing reasonable questions in public hearings about how the state was prepared to govern shale gas development. Six and half years later, Cuomo’s actions have provided the answer: it wasn't then, and it isn't now.

Pa. Auditor General finds state’s fracking oversight a fiasco Probe finds lack of inspections, enforcement, transparency

Pennsylvania’s regulation of the shale gas boom has been underfunded, inconsistent and ineffective, according to an investigation by the state’s auditor general released today.

Auditor General Eugene DePasquale likened the Pennsylvania Department of Environmental Protection’s efforts to oversee the industry to “firefighters trying to put out a five-alarm fire with a 20-foot garden hose.” He added: “There is no question that DEP needs help and soon to protect clean water.”

The audit, covering a period of 2009 through 2012, was launched by DePasquale immediately after he was sworn in as auditor general in January 2013. It came in the wake of a controversy over whether state investigators obscure or alter the outcome of investigations into drilling’s impact on water supplies by disclosing an incomplete suite of chemical tests. The intention of the probe, according to a letter from DePasquale at the time, is to determine the "adequacy and effectiveness of DEP's monitoring of water quality as potentially impacted by shale gas development activities, including but not limited to systems and procedures for testing, screening, reporting and response to adverse impact such as contamination."

The report was blunt in its findings: the problems related to shale gas development are much deeper and broader than the DEP can presently handle, and they often go unaddressed or left up to industry without adequate follow-up by the agency. The problem is rooted to a wholesale lack of inspections, enforcement and transparency.

Often, according to the report, the agency does nothing about confirmed cases of water pollution tied to drilling problems.  After reviewing a selection of 15 files of water degradation tied to nearby shale gas operations, auditors found the agency issued only one order for the driller to restore or replace the water supply. Instead, the DEP relied on voluntary action by companies to resolve complaints and violations.

“When DEP does not take a formal, documented action against a well operator who has contaminated a water supply, the agency loses credibility as a regulator and is not fully accountable to the public,” DePasquale said. “When DEP has enforcement authority under the law it must exercise that authority routinely, consistently, and transparently. Those gas well operators whose actions cause harm to water supplies should not get an enforcement ‘pass’ just because they have convinced DEP that they will come into compliance with the law or that they negotiated a settlement with the property owner.”

Among other findings:

• The DEP does not post required inspection information on its website. Auditors found errors of more than 25 percent in key data fields, and 76 percent of inspectors’ comments were omitted from the online inspection reporting.  “It is unfathomable to us that for a basic responsibility of DEP -- inspecting oil and gas facilities – little criteria exists for when those inspections should occur,” DePasquale said. “Until DEP updates its out-of-date inspection policies, to include mandated inspections at specific critical drilling stages and during the life of the well, it will be nearly impossible to measure DEP’s performance in conducting this very basic responsibility to protect the environment.”

• The DEP does not use an official and independent system to track shale gas well waste from the well site to disposal.  Instead, the agency relies upon a “disjointed process that includes self-reporting by well operators with no assurances that waste is disposed of properly.”

• With respect to transparency, auditors discovered that accessing DEP data is “a myriad of confusing web links and jargon” that was often incomplete. “We could not determine whether all complaints received by DEP actually were entered into the system. What’s more … it is difficult to figure out exactly how many complaints were received, investigated, and resolved by DEP,” DePasquale said.

Although reports critical of the gas industry and regulators are nothing new, the inspector general’s report is noteworthy because it comes from within an independent arm of state government.

The DEP disagreed with all of eight findings of the audit critical of the agency, but agreed with a majority of the 29 recommendations for improvement.

Auditors encouraged DEP to:

• Issue orders to a well operators who pollute water supplies —even if DEP used the cooperative approach in bringing the operator into compliance or if the operator and the complainant have reached a private agreement;

•· Develop better controls for how complaints are received, tracked, investigated, and resolved;

• Hire additional inspectors to meet the demands placed upon the agency;

• Create and follow policy requirements for timely and frequent inspections;

• Create a functional system to track shale gas waste and be more aggressive in ensuring that the waste data it collects is verified and reliable;

·• Reconfigure the agency website and provide complete and pertinent information in a clear and easily understandable manner.

New York’s high court upholds Home Rule bans ... Decision complicates natural gas prospects

It’s settled. There will be no fracking in New York communities such as Dryden and Middlefield – serene and scenic places that have passed rules that find shale gas development incompatible with local land use ordinances.

The three-year battle over jurisdictional control over the industry ended today when the New York Court of Appeals upheld lower court decisions that cedes control over where and if shale gas development can happen from state to local governments. That’s a landmark victory for Home Rule advocates, including residents of more than 170 upstate communities that have passed moratoriums or bans on the controversial process.

But the future of fracking in the Empire state remains more unsettled than ever. All of the communities with fracking bans happen to be outside areas with the strongest prospects for shale gas development. In Southern Tier counties bordering the booming gas fields in northern Pennsylvania, many local governments either support fracking, or have no enforceable policy to prevent it. For every place like Dryden, there is a place like Sanford, a rural community near the Pennsylvania border that sits over 50,0000 acres of the Marcellus Shale, for which XTO Energy – a subsidiary of Exxon Mobile – has paid farmers $110 million just for the chance to test.

Sanford has no land use restriction, and is governed by a town council eager to see  rigs and roughnecks role across the Pennsylvania border and clear pads in the meadows, fields and woodlots of Southern Tier farms. And according to some who have been engaged in the fight since it began with the leasing rush of 2008, the prospect of drilling in these places is more imminent following today’s court ruling.

The court decision in effect provides legal sanction to a plan proposed by Governor Andrew Cuomo in the summer of 2012 to begin issuing permits on a trial basis in areas where communities and industry favor development. As reported by Danny Hakim of the New York Times in June, 2012: “Cuomo’s administration is now trying to acknowledge the economic needs of the rural upstate area, while also honoring the opposition expressed in some communities, and limiting the ire of environmentalists, who worry that hydrofracking could contaminate groundwater and lead to other hazards.”

Walter Hang, a policy analyst who runs Toxic Targeting, an environmental data firm in Ithaca, said Cuomo’s plan from 2012, combined with today’s court ruling, moves New York state a step closer to fracking in these places. “Today’s decision serves up the Southern Tier on a silver platter to allow shale gas development to begin,” he said. “Sure, it prevents fracking in some areas. But it allows it in the five counties along the Southern Tier where it’s most likely to begin. It’s the classic double-edged sword.”

Cuomo’s plan in 2012 to begin fracking in certain localities but not others drew support for those pinning the promise of economic development on the drilling industry, and drew rallies and protests by anti-frackers, who characterized the fracking trials as “sacrifice zones.” Cuomo has been mostly silent on the issue since then.

Not everybody shares Hang’s outlook. Some anti-fracking activists expect that New York’s ruling will not only discourage shale gas development in New York but will also encourage other municipalities throughout the country to establish land use restrictions. (See comments of Mary Ann Sumner, the Dryden Supervisor who helped organize the ban.)  And Brad Gill, executive director of the Independent Oil and Gas Association of New York, called the court decision “one more nail in the coffin” for fracking in the state. Gill’s view, often echoed by other industry supporters, is that drill operators will be less likely to commit capital to area that lacks regulatory uniformity and predictability. There is truth to both of those views, but they overlook the fact that the industry, first and foremost, will follow the geology. Wildcaters, in particular, are likely to seek out niches in unexplored territories, like the Southern Tier of New York.

As with most policy calculations, science and law are fundamental factors, but politics will be the decider.  The Legislature could pass a bill clarifying ambiguous language over the state’s role in extraction operations on which the Home Rule case was built. It’s also possible that the Legislature could ban fracking altogether, although anti-fracking bills passed repeatedly in the Assembly over the years are yet to fly in the Senate.

For now the decision remains firmly in the hands of the governor, who can at anytime enact or withdraw the policy review of fracking, called the Supplemental Generic Environmental Impact Statement. The 1,000-plus page document is as complicated and bureaucratic as its name suggests,  and it's been on hold for years.  Don’t expect that to happen before election. Rocking the boat on this hypersensitive issue would certainly alienate the governor’s progressive base. But after election-day, he has plenty of politic wiggle room and, with today’s Court of Appeals ruling, a clearer view of the legal landscape.

NY nat' gas projection exemplifies doublespeak on fracking Cuomo plan bases outlook on conflicting scenarios

Will Fracking be part of New York’s energy picture for the next 20 years, or not? The state’s draft 2014 Energy Plan is supposed to answer this kind of question, and the fact that it appears to but doesn’t represents the politically unwieldy position Governor Andrew Cuomo finds himself in with the fracking debate.

In a recent post, I wrote that the plan “makes no mention of developing New York’s shale reserves through fracking, a discussion that remains the elephant in the room. But the plan gives a nod to the role of natural gas and more infrastructure as part and parcel to some very ambitious, of very broad, goals.”

An astute reader, Keith Schue, flagged this. He pointed out Cuomo's plan does in fact mention fracking, albeit in a convoluted and (in my view) meaningless way. Schue directed me to “Volume 2 – Sources,” and a subsection on p. 88 titled "New York Production Forecast." (Embedded below)

My own review of this section found several things worth noting.  First, the forecast, accompanied by a chart, extends through 2035. During that time, the state’s natural gas production is “expected to decrease significantly,” according to the text, due to a “decline in existing formations” and “lack of new wells being drilled.”

Yet, oddly, the line plotted in the accompanying “figure 32” gas production climbs impressively through that period.

The text attempts to explain this, ignoring the inconsistency in the original analysis that gas production was expected to decline. The graph illustrates “a conservative Marcellus Shale natural gas production level.” This “conservative” level accounts for “potential (my emphasis) permitting and production difficulties related to horizontal drilling and hydraulic fracturing.” It offers this elaboration. “If these difficulties are minimized, Marcellus production levels could potentially be higher.”

Finally, it explains that the graph “would show a forecasted overall decline in production continuing through 2035 if the current prohibition on shale development continues.” It concludes that “Regardless of actions within New York boundaries,” ample supplies of gas exist elsewhere “as long as the interstate pipeline capacity exists.”

In a nut, the plan says that Marcellus gas will make production go up, contingent on unknowable factors if it happens, and go down if it doesn’t; and New York can get gas elsewhere anyway, if their are enough pipelines.

To my eye, the analysis appears at first blush to be vague to the point of meaninglessness. But I will grant that it provides a baseline for discussion and many will find that the very dance around the Marcellus question along with the excruciating qualifications and parsing of language are emblematic of the ambiguous state of our energy future.

Solutions to H20 pollution elude officials in Cabot gas field Five years after blast, Pa officials continue tests in Dimock

Five years after the explosion of Norma Fiorentino’s water well signaled all was not well in Cabot’s Marcellus shale gas operation in northeast Pennsylvania, state environmental officials are still trying to gauge the impacts of drilling on the water supplies of local residents.

The agency is scheduling another round of tests to see whether methane levels in Dimock water wells are safe, Colleen Connolly, a spokeswoman for the Department of Environmental Protection, confirmed this week. It's the latest step in an investigation that literally began with a bang on New Year's Day, 2009. The explosion of the Fiorentino well prompted an investigation by the DEP that concluded water wells serving at least 19 homes contained explosive levels of natural gas that had migrated underground from Cabot’s nearby drilling operations.  Since then, dozens of water wells in Susquehanna County have been taken off line due to methane contamination.

Some of the Dimock residents agreed to a settlement with Cabot, negotiated by the DEP, that compensated the parties with payments worth twice the assessed value of their properties, and systems to filter their water. Others have held out. They believe the systems, which require maintenance, are not an effective answer to the problem and do not filter other harmful chemicals associated with drilling. The settlement was finalized in 2010 under DEP Secretary John Hanger (now a gubernatorial candidate).  Hanger, who headed Governor Ed Rendell’s DEP, had originally pushed for an $11 million infrastructure project, to be paid for by Cabot, to restore fresh water to the residents. Cabot opposed the plan for a water line, and the administration withdrew it soon after Tom Corbett, an industry supporter, was elected governor.

Although Cabot continues to develop the Marcellus Shale throughout Susquehanna County, the DEP has banned the company from drilling within a 9-square mile area around Carter Road until it fixes an unremitting methane problem there.

Working with the settlement as a blueprint, Cabot has restored water to some but not all homes through special filtration systems or bottled water. But problem areas persist. Several polluted homes have been abandoned, including two on Carter Road bought by Cabot. The company bought 1101 Carter Road, once home to outspoken fracking activists Craig and Julie Sautner, and demolished the ranch house last year. It then sold the vacant parcel to a neighbor for a fraction of the purchase price, with a condition written in the deed that no residence could ever be built there. Late last year, Cabot bought the home of Mike Ely, on the south end of Carter Road, although the company has not answered questions about its plans for the contaminated property.

Several other homes in the area remain vacant after having been sold to other parties, reportedly for interest in mineral rights. Three vacant homes happen to be near Cabot’s failed Costello gas well, which officials have indentified as a possible source of methane pollution.  This week, Connolly reiterated that the Costello well, near the intersection of the south end of Carter Road and State Route 3023, was “unviable” and “”remedial work is continuing at the gas well, and Cabot and DEP continue to evaluate results at the water wells.”  In addition to fluctuating methane levels, previous tests have shown levels of iron and manganese that were elevated but within standards in some water samples. Elevated levels of these elements are “not uncommon during gas migration,” she reported.

Before Cabot can resume drilling in the banned zone, Connolly said, the company must “demonstrate compliance” with the 2010 Consent order. “We have scheduled another round of testing to determine whether the gas migration event has ceased,” she added. Connolly could not immediately say how many homes will be included in the sampling collection. Sources in the field told me that the DEP plans to test all 19 homes listed in the consent agreement, but that the agency has not been granted access to all the homes.

As I have found with many stories about shale gas, a central problem is a lack of information. Some of this is because state regulators, dependent on updates from companies that are exempt from many disclosure laws, are still trying to figure out exactly what is going on. And some of it is due to the fact that companies are reluctant to share certain information that casts operations in a negative light. This is all complicated by some residents who feel what is happening on their property is their business, others who want to show the world what they want the world to see, and still others working in good faith to expose and understand problems with the intention of making things better. In short the problem is cast in a muddle of projections from stakeholders with widely divergent interests and ideological footing. Chief among these is Cabot, which possesses the facts about what is happening at its restricted sites and underground, test results, along with rights to the land under question.

Pa. regulators seek public comment on shale development Seven years into the play, hearings intended to shape regs

We will soon know how passion and reason of stakeholders and the general public might shape regulations of shale gas development in Pennsylvania.

The state Department of Environmental Protection is holding a series of public meetings on provisions of Act 13, a bill intended to upgrade the state’s Oil & Gas law to accommodate unconventional gas extraction. The DEP is charged with taking into account public sentiment as it draws up specifics to implement the bill, which Governor Tom Corbett signed into law last year. Issues range from impacts on parks and wildlife areas to managing waste disposal and spills. The draft rulemaking also includes standards affecting the construction of pits, gathering lines, and temporary pipelines, provisions for identifying and monitoring abandoned wells (and related hazards of drilling through them) and the industry practice of spreading brine, which can include radio-active material and other well waste, on roads.

These and other highlights are summarized on the DEP website. But the overview does not mention key elements of Act 13 that have spawned controversy and law suits, and which are bound to also come up at the hearings. One is a provision regulating physicians who treat patients suffering from exposure to drilling and fracking chemicals. Commonly known as “the gag rule,” the regulation prohibits doctors’ access to information about chemicals in exposure cases. To get this information, physicians must sign a legal contract that prevents them from sharing it with anybody, including other health care providers.  In October, a U.S. District Court threw out a doctor's claim that the rule violates First Amendment rights. The ruling was made only because the doctor, Alfonso Rodriguez, brought the case before the court as a hypothetical situation, and therefore did not have standing. It did, however, leave the door open for claims based on actual events. (More on that here.)

Another touchy provision of Act 13 limits the power of municipalities to influence or ban development within their borders, while allowing drill rigs, waste pits, and pipelines in residential districts. The matter is now before Pennsylvania’s high court after municipalities -- including South Fayette in Allegheny County; and Peters, Cecil, Mt. Pleasant and Robinson in Washington County – successfully argued before the Commonwealth Court that the law was unconstitutional.

UPDATE: On Dec. 19th, the Pennsylvania Supreme Court ruled that part of Act 13 restricting local jurisdiction over gas wells was unconstitutional.

The Oil and Gas industry is exempt from both local and national regulations that apply to other business, ranging from zoning to the handling and disposal of hazardous waste. The justification for this (as I discuss in previous posts): cheap fossil fuel cannot be pulled from the earth with an overabundance of nit–picking inspectors and onerous regulatory burdens.

The degree to which shale gas operations should be regulated, and under which jurisdiction, is one thing. Banning them altogether is something different. The Environmental Quality Board, chaired by the Secretary of DEP, is responsible for adopting regulations and considering petitions to change them, and it will be interesting to see how much of a platform the hearings will become for stakeholders who want no regulation, some regulation, or an outright ban.

A 60-day comment period on the rule-making process began Sunday. The first of seven public hearings across the state is scheduled for Jan. 7 in Wyoming County. Officials have also scheduled informational webinars on Dec. 19, from 2:30 p.m. to 3:30 p.m., and Friday, Jan. 3, from 9:30 to 10:30 a.m. For information about schedules and how to submit testimony, click here.

Since the Marcellus drilling boom began in 2006, more than 6,500 shale wells have been drilled in Pennsylvania – making the Marcellus the number one natural gas play in the country. With the encouragement of pro-drilling governors, first Ed Rendell and now Tom Corbett, the DEP approach has been regulate-as-you-go. That’s a striking contrast to New York state, where officials suspended permitting for high volume hydraulic fracturing in 2008 pending an environmental review and policy overhaul, now in its sixth year and still absent resolution to questions about health impacts. As I have written in Under the Surface, contrasting political cultures and histories in New York and Pennsylvania have shaped the states’ respective approaches to shale gas development. The delay in New York has encouraged anti-fracking activists – bolstered by governor Andrew Cuomo’s liberal base advocating renewable energy - to organize campaigns against the industry, and use public meetings to showcase their opposition.

Will the forthcoming hearings in Pennsylvania also become a showcase for anti-frackers? Perhaps, but it is unlikely they will follow the pattern in New York. The organizational challenge to tip the balance away from the status quo is daunting, especially in this late stage of the game. For anti-frackers to simply show up is part of it, but influencing the process requires comments that are on point and informed. This is a strong suit for industry professionals, who make a living out of mastering policy and related practical, legal, economic, and regulatory intricacies.  And there are thousands of these details with far-reaching consequences encompassing a spectrum of issues, ranging from exemptions to burden of proof to liability to enforcement to bonding to well construction standards to impact fees and taxes… Etc, etc.

Doug Shields, an outspoken industry critic who was instrumental in passing a fracking ban when he was a Pittsburgh councilman in 2010, was later featured in Josh Fox’s Gasland II as a person on the front line of the anti-fracking movement in Pennsylvania. He told me that he expects activists to attend the DEP hearings to exert political pressure, but it will take more than that to significantly alter the course of fracking in Pennsylvania. “A big turnout sends a message to the elected,” he said. “But the meat and potatoes on regulations will be on the technical points.”  He added that he also expected some of the large environmental NGOs to take the lead in assessing and critiquing chapter and verse of the state’s proposal. ‘We will need to get some technical expertise to look at the proposed regulations and determine where the weaknesses are.”

In New York, the anti-fracking movement was able to draw on active chapters of groups such as the Sierra Club and the National Resources Defense Council, combined with  decisive technical help from figures such as Sandra Steingraber and Walter Hang, who each led sophisticated and ultimately effective critiques of New York’s draft guidelines and regulations. Advancing grass roots opposition early in the process on technical rather than ideological grounds, Hang marshaled letter writing campaigns and list serves to educate followers on the nuts and bolts of proposed permitting guidelines – called the Supplemental Generic Environmental Impact Statement -- and to guide responses that favored the movement. Steingraber adopted a similar approach – an online guide called the 30-Days of Fracking Regs – to encourage technically relevant comments first on fracking regulations and later on infrastructure projects. The efforts of both Hang and Steingraber have encouraged a flood comments that stalled the process.

Hang and Steingraber are among activists intent on blocking, rather than regulating the industry. Compared to Pennsylvania, the political ethos and history of New York has favored land preservation more than mineral extraction. Geology is also undoubtedly a factor. Pennsylvania’s extemporaneous approach to establishing rules for the shale gas industry (more than five years into the play) reflects a political tolerance tied to a storied history of extraction, including coal, oil and natural gas, in the state for better and worse. The forthcoming hearings and public comment period on Act 13 will be a grass roots test of how moved the electorate is to change the status quo of carbon dependency. A small response will reflect a willingness to defer to regulators and the state, while the opposite will provide critics with potentially potent raw material for change.

Fracking critics gain leverage with social media mastery Why PR matters in the war over shale gas


Richard Levick, an influential public relations advisor, wrote a piece for Forbes last week about how the Oil and Gas industry’s PR machine is losing the battle for hearts and minds of mainstream America “despite industry advertising budgets that dwarf the activist war chest.” Why? In Levick’s view, it’s all about anti-fracking activists’ mastery of social media to galvanize and amplify grass roots movements. Or in his words:

Social media outreach, online content development, and Search Engine Optimization (SEO) and Marketing (SEM) are all dominated by activist voices. As a result, they are not only rallying significant grassroots opposition; they are doing it in ways that neutralize any advantage that industry money once provided.

Anti-fracking campaigns, both at institutional levels and from the ground up, were quick to catch the crest of the social media wave that has largely displaced community newspapers and town halls as popular incubators and catalysts for free speech, political action, and self-governance. Levick uses an empirical analysis, including a count of tweets about fracking over a given period, to illustrate how “the most influential conversation around this topic is highly negative.” He laments that the industry supporters do little or nothing to engage this on-line discussion, and urges them to get in the program.

Activists understand that the marketplace of ideas has evolved – and they are evolving – and leading — right along with it. If fracking is to become an accepted practice in the U.S., the energy industry must do so as well.

I found Levick’s points relevant enough to merit posting on my own Facebook Page, with this comment: “PR & the fracking war. Big Oil & Gas $ versus anti-fracking organization. Media expert Richard Levick explains natgas industry’s failure in Forbes.”

A reader, perhaps interpreting my post as an endorsement of Levick’s industry coaching, responded that the article was misguided, as the anti-fracking battle transcends a PR contest. She left this query. “He thinks it just comes down to a pr battle. What do you think?” Fair question, and one that – given it was posted on facebook and I am now responding on Blogger -- illustrates the influence of the new media that Levick writes about.

So here’s my answer: As a journalist, I’m always interested in how a message is conveyed, the degree to which it piques public interest, people’s perceptions, and what influences them. I welcome analysis from informed observers, and in this regard I think Levick’s piece rings true… mostly. The industry has done a lousy job from the start explaining itself with a patronizing “Trust-Us-It’s-Safe” message. This assessment is not just from Levkick, but is shared by notable industry supporters as well as skeptics, and it applies to both the industry’s traditional advertising campaigns in print and broadcast, as well as its social media efforts. Tom Ridge, former Pennsylvania-governor-turned-public-relations-figurehead for the industry, told an Associated Press reporter that the industry had to do a better job conveying a positive public image and “they know they have some work to do.” That was in 2010.

Last week, Sarah Murphy wrote an article for Motley Fool, the popular investor guide, titled “Fracking is Losing the PR battle.” She cited a recent report called Disclosing the Facts: Transparency and Risk in Hydraulic Fracturing Operations,  released last week. The report assesses investors’ needs for risk disclosure and mitigation against company practices and found “a systematic, industry-wide failure to adequately disclose fracking-related information that is material to investors.” Murphy explains what this means in her view:

The thing is, fracking may really not be as awful as the campaigns make it appear, but the industry is going to have to rethink its strategy or risk condemnation in the court of public opinion… 
Seriously, these guys have got to step up their game if they want to survive. At last week's SRI Conference on Sustainable, Responsible, Impact Investing, I talked with countless fund managers, investors, financial advisors, and academics, all of whom agreed that while fracking is controversial from a sustainability perspective, the industry's ham-fisted approach to public engagement has been so feeble as to be pathetic.

In this day and age, much of that engagement is on line. And, as Levick points out, it’s a place where the industry is out of its element of old-fashioned Madison Avenue advertising strategies aimed at conventional media.

While industry money went into advertising and traditional “outreach” campaigns that net diminishing returns in the digital age of public affairs…  activists stretched every dollar with online efforts that prove far more effective.

The trend is also important in politics. Levick links to another assessment that recaps the advantage Obama had over Romney by understanding and applying the power of Social Media in an “era where familiarity, credibility, and the ability to forge personal connections trump traditional advertising at every turn.”

The accounts of Levick, Murphy, and Ridge are but a few assessments of how the industry has failed with the traditional media with patronizing and heavy handed messaging, and failed with the new media with its inability to engage savvy and influential audiences on line. But there is a critical third frontier that they don’t address: Big-money politics.

Popular opinion is only one gauge of a campaign’s success. The other is special interest – the megaphone through which public opinion is conveyed to Washington. The size of the megaphone is related to lobbying wherewithal of a given interest, and the lobbying wherewithal is largely a function of the money behind it. Here the industry is winning, at least in Washington. The Obama administration has identified shale gas development as a “priority” in meeting the nation’s future energy needs. That may be related to lobbying, or not. But certainly lobbying has everything to do with the policy framework that heavily favors the industry over others.  Specifically, Obama’s administration and Congress have preserved drilling and fracking industry exemptions from the Safe Drinking Water Act and hazardous waste disposal laws – passes that allow industry to operate with one foot in the pre-regulatory era. Without these exemptions, the industry would have to reveal what hazardous substances that it puts into the ground, and characterize the waste that comes out – revelations that would open the door to a host of other laws, and cast fracking in an altogether different public light.

The lobbying battle at regional and local levels is not going as well for the industry, or conversely, is going much better for the activists. New York state remains off limits to the industry pending a moratorium now in its sixth year. And this month local municipalities in California and Colorado have advanced the Home Rule movement -- which settles drilling issues with local town boards and referendums -- that is gaining traction in New York and Pennsylvania. As Levick notes about the recent vote in Colorado: Boulder, Fort Collins and Lafayette overwhelmingly voted for drilling bans. The industry had only one victory in Broomfield, an area that traditionally trends Republican, where voters rejected the environmentalist agenda by the slimmest of margins.

In the long run, operators and investors continue to push forward with shale gas development that has flooded the market with cheap natural gas. The industry’s success or failure over the longer term hinges on its ability to address issues of sustainability -- not just ecologically, but economically and politically -- in the Market Place of Ideas, where voters and investors judge the good from the bad.

Will NY natural gas future break from problems of its past? DEC lacks funds to plug tens of thousands of leaky wells

Discharge from this abandoned well killed an acre of vegetation in Oneida County
The debate over natural gas development in New York has mostly been about the future. But residents living over New York’s abundant gas reserves must also figure out what to do about the past.

Regulators estimate there are 57,000 abandoned and orphan oil and gas wells statewide – many of them leaking. Of these, the state has listed 4,722 as a priority due to health and safety risks, but lacks funding to plug them. Wells tend to leak over time as casings deteriorate, raising risks of explosions and providing conduits for water contamination from methane, brine, arsenic and other pollution. The problem is summed up in this 2002 report from the New York Department of Environmental Conservation: “Abandoned wells can leak oil, gas and brine. They can contaminate groundwater and surface water, kill vegetation and cause safety and health problems. Underground leaks may go undetected for years before their damage is discovered.”

It’s a warning supported by facts in New York and neighboring shale gas states, where problems have ranged from drinking water pollution to fatal explosions. (More on that in a bit.)  Unlike many industrial hazards, abandoned wells lurk in unexpected places. (Map here.) They have been found at playgrounds and parking lots, inside buildings, in wetlands, underwater in creeks and ponds, in wooded and brushy areas and in residential yards, according to DEC records. DEC staff discovers more of them every year during scheduled inspections or while investigating complaints. The most threatening cases go on the state’s priority list to be plugged “whenever funds become available.”

So far, funds have not become available, even as the state considers plans to begin permitting new drilling on an unprecedented scale for operators targeting the Marcellus and Utica shales, extending under most of upstate New York.

The abandonment problem is rooted in the economics and regulation of gas production. As wells age and production declines, they become maintenance liabilities, which encourages their sale to whomever will buy them -- typically smaller, less established firms or even homeowners. In the end, the parties left holding them often drop them from their books or go bankrupt.

Theodore Loukides, head of the Oil & Gas Compliance and Enforcement Section for the DEC, issued a bulletin earlier this year notifying operators that “given the state of awareness surrounding energy development, the plugging of legacy wells will likely remain a high-profile issue of years to come.” In the bulletin, published in a newsletter for the Independent Oil & Gas Association of New York, he asked operators for input on plugging, and new initiatives focusing on waste, bulk storage, spills, and proper submittal of annual reports.

DEC spokesman Peter Constantakes didn’t return calls or emails about the subject this week. Yet the “state of awareness” that Loukides delicately mentions is due to the contentious issue of whether Governor Andrew Cuomo will finalize permitting guidelines for high volume hydraulic fracturing necessary to explore and produce the Marcellus and Utica shales, which collectively run under a good part of upstate New York. Since shale gas became a major political issue in 2008, the legacy of “old oil fields” is something you rarely, if ever, hear DEC officials talk about publically, even though the problem has been neatly summarized in prior studies and annual reports.

The 1995 annual report for the Minerals Resources Division was explicit in this warning ,which was repeated verbatim almost a decade later in a 2003 report commissioned by the state Energy and Research Development Authority:
One of the biggest challenges facing the oil and gas regulatory program is the growing liability of idle and abandoned wells. In most cases financial security, even for operators in compliance with current regulations, does not provide sufficient funding to plug the covered wells. When operators default on their tax bills and counties foreclose on properties that contain unplugged wells, those wells become a liability for local taxpayers. This is not a hypothetical worst-case scenario, but reflect current events already happening in the counties. We need a creative approach to develop new solutions to this problem, and hope to productively work together with all stakeholders in this effort.

Fixing the problem will require significant regulatory reform, according to Ron Bishop, a professor of chemistry and bio chemistry at SUNY Oneonta who has been studying the orphan well issue in New York. In a white paper for a land preservation group called Sustainable Otsego, Bishop explains:

Unless the state of New York does something to dramatically alter the long-standing culture of neglect, we can reasonably expect oil and gas industry operators to ignore any new standards just as they systematically ignore existing standards today. 

The problem extends from the pre-regulatory era to current times. It’s common practice for larger operators to sell off wells near the end of their life cycle to smaller firms with less capitol. The sale provides the seller with a better financial outcome than holding onto the dwindling returns and provides a buyer – typically one with limited capital -- a well that it doesn’t have to drill. Bishop cites this explanation from Lou Allstadt, a former senior executive with Mobile Oil:

The original company uses the cash to finance new investments. The buying company operates with lower costs because they spend less on maintenance and safety items and they have fewer well-qualified people to pay. The chain may end there or continue through smaller and ever lower cost operators who do no preventive maintenance at all, do the bare minimum of repairs to keep the well going and eventually walk away, maybe after plugging the hole as cheaply as possible and maybe not plugging at all. The smaller companies often operate each well or group of wells under a separate corporate entity that is always stripped of cash, so if something goes wrong there are no assets to pay off claims. Not all small operators will do this, but it happens. 

Shale gas wells are more prone to this outcome than yesterday’s conventional wells because production from shale, known as tight gas, tends to taper more quickly than conventional wells, according to Bishop.

Now for more on the legacy of problems in New York and Pennsylvania: A starting point is in 2008. The first wave of aggressive shale gas prospecting in New York raised many questions with residents, and DEC staffers staged informational meetings at town halls throughout the Southern Tier to address them. Officials from the Minerals Resources Division pitched shale gas as a clean, problem free and well-regulated industry. They avoided mention of the tens of thousands of orphan wells that in fact represented a serious, chronic, and concrete problem.

Around this time Walter Hang, an environmental researcher, began uncovering a history of neglect that undermined the DEC’s message and sowed early seeds of public doubt about the transparency of both the industry and those who oversee it. Hang is president of Toxics Targeting, a firm that identifies and tracks pollution liabilities for developers and municipalities.

Hang and others who tried to quantify and characterize the problem had tough going, due to a records system that was decentralized, archaic, and often incomplete with files scattered among disparate government offices, private companies, and court rooms. Still, Hang culled 270 records documenting mishaps —some from newspaper clippings, dossiers at health departments, complaints filed with elected officials, and some showing up on the DEC’s database for spills. Many of the problems -- including fires, blow-outs, methane migration, and spills relating to wells or infrastructure –- remained unresolved and partially documented.

Hang’s analysis, which I wrote about in a series of reports for the Press & Sun-Bulletin and later in Under the Surface, drew sharp criticism from industry and regulators who dismissed it as overblown.  A few hundred cases, they said, represents a negligible proportion of the tens of thousands of wells drilled through New York’s history. Still, the cases were troubling then and they are troubling now, mostly because they represent a subset of a greater number of problems that will remain unknown without a reliable and comprehensive system to document them.

In matters of transparency, the oil and gas industry operates mostly on its own terms.  It works on private land under contract with landowners. Chemicals pumped into wells are exempt from the Safe Drinking Water Act, and waste that comes out is exempt from federal hazardous waste laws. The absence of a federal regulatory baseline in these two critical areas leaves a lot of grey area.

And it gets greyer. The DEC, like other states, adopts a laissez-faire approach to much of its oversight.  Agency’s are understaffed and rely primarily on paperwork submitted by operators. Complaints involving water contamination are often settled privately between leaseholder and drillers, and they often end with non-disclosure agreements that eliminate any public paper trail.

William T. Boria, a water resources specialist at the Chautauqua County Health Department, was frustrated by this very approach.  He reported his agency had received more than 140 complaints related to water pollution or gas migration associated with nearby drilling operations. “Those complaints that were recorded are probably just a fraction of the actual problems that occurred,” he stated in a 2004 memo summarizing the issue. For fifty-three of those cases filed from 1983 to 2008, county health officials tabulated an informational spreadsheet that cited methane migration, brine pollution, and at least one home evacuation resulting from a water well explosion. “A representative I spoke with from the Division of Minerals [of the DEC] insists that the potential for drinking water contamination by oil and gas drilling is almost nonexistent,” Boria wrote in his memo to a party whose name was redacted. “However, this department has investigated numerous complaints of potential contamination problems resulting from oil and gas drilling.”

The problem is worse in Pennsylvania, where 200,000 or more abandoned wells are more or less hidden under the landscape. In September, 2009, the DEP compiled a draft of known cases where methane leaked from abandoned or working wells.  According to the briefing, methane migration from gas drilling, had “caused or contributed to” at least six explosions that killed four people and injured three others over the course of the decade preceding full-scale Marcellus development. The threat of explosions had forced 20 families from their homes, sometimes for months. At least 25 other families have had to deal with the shut-off of utility service or the installation of venting systems in their homes. At least 60 water wells (including three municipal supplies) had been contaminated.

What does this mean for the future? It’s hard to know where to start, but focusing on the cost of the problem is a good place. Plugging a single well can cost between $5,000 and $50,000, according to estimates from the DEC. That means the bill for dealing wells on New York’s priority list alone would cost between $24 million and $236 million. In economic terms, this cost is “externalized,” which means that it is not borne by businesses or their consumer. Rather, it’s falls to taxpayers, or comes at the expense of public health and safety.

In many ways the orphan well legacy is similar to the abandoned mine legacy that continues to foul water and create public hazards in Pennsylvania and other states, and it’s a manifestation of an important aspect of the extraction industry overall. Coal, natural gas, and oil provide modern-day comforts beyond historical comparison. As energy consumers, we should embrace a moral obligation to understand where our energy comes from and at what cost as we evaluate tradeoffs.

Obama’s NY/Pa tour raises profile of Dem’s and fracking Cuomo’s cautious approach contrasts president’s action

Governor. Cuomo and President Obama
PHOTO GETTY
This week President Obama will travel across upstate New York and Pennsylvania with a message of support for the working class. His shirt-sleeves bus tour takes him across contested territory – the Marcellus and the Utica shales – two of the world’s largest shale gas reserves, which extend under both states.

Obama is scheduled to visit Buffalo, Syracuse, and Binghamton before heading into Pennsylvania as he pitches his vision for rust belt revival. While energy development is not billed as a focus of the trip, it’s implicit in many of the political issues the president faces, ranging from foreign affairs to jobs to environmental preservation and public health. Obama will tour a region that has been split by the controversy over the role of fossil fuel development and fracking in particular in all of these issues. The splits, locally and regionally, tend to travel along ideological lines, and the differences between New York and Pennsylvania represent high-profile examples.

Pennsylvania Governor Tom Corbett, a Republican, has enthusiastically embraced shale gas. Accordingly, Pennsylvania has been held up as an icon by both supporters and critics of all that is good and all that is bad with a shale gas boom. New York Governor Andrew Cuomo, a Democrat, is not so enthusiastic. His Department of Environmental Conservation is yet to complete a policy overhaul necessary for high volume fracking to begin in New York. Lacking this document, Cuomo has effectively extended a moratorium for permitting shale gas wells – now entering its sixth year -- while his administration considers whether the health and environmental risks outweigh the rewards. This moratorium has become a showpiece for the anti-fracking movement, and those who believe that the pause is just what is needed for the nation to begin shifting to renewable sources.

Obama supports shale gas development as a means of energy independence and, according to his line of politics, jobs for the working class, and his policy decisions reflect this. In sharp contrast to Cuomo’s cautious approach, Obama’s EPA has recently dropped investigations in Pavillion Wyoming and Dimock, Pennsylvania (which is not on the president’s list of stops). In both locations, the EPA staff had documented ground water pollution from chemicals associated with nearby shale gas development, but aborted plans to trace the pollution to its source. Obama’s administration has also begun to permit natural gas export facilities, which will increase markets and encourage more exploration and development of domestic shale gas reserves.

Cuomo is widely cited as a potential standard bearer for Democratic party’s future. The New York governor’s differences with the president over fracking as a fundamental tool for economic revival are worth paying attention to this week. The president’s detailed itinerary is yet to be released. We know that the governor is scheduled to greet the president when he arrives in Buffalo, but has no plans to accompany him further.  While it is tempting to read much into that, the shale gas issue is surely one of a legion of factors that come into play here.

H20 consumption for fracking exceeds industry projections Lack of reporting requirements discourages clear picture

Workers pump water from a lake to an impoundment
 for fracking in the Fayetteville Shale in Arkansas.

Photo provided by USGS 
The amount of water needed for hydraulic fracturing, like much information we wish we could count on from the industry, is not well documented and varies case by case. But as shale gas plays ramp up throughout the country, evidence suggests actual quantities tend to exceed projections.

Assessing potential for high volume hydraulic fracturing to stress local water supplies is an elusive task. Lack of centralized and uniform reporting requirements leave reporters and researchers to compile trends from piecemeal and sometimes conflicting sources and extrapolations. Last week Forrest Wilder of the Texas Observer, wrestling with this very problem, reported:

If you want to know how much crude oil was produced in Texas in March, the numbers are available to the barrel (50,087,778). If you need a monthly rig count for the Eagle Ford Shale in South Texas or the number of drilling permits issued in 2012 (4,143), the Texas Railroad Commission can provide that information. But if you want to know how much water was used to frack wells for any time period anywhere in Texas’ shale plays… Well, get out your calculator.

Wilder did just that, focusing on a three-county area—Dimmit, LaSalle and Zavala counties—in the southwestern portion of the shale play between San Antonio and Laredo. It’s a region of scarce rainfall and growing prospects of competition for water between burgeoning shale gas development and agriculture. Wilder found that, depending on the source of information, shale gas water consumption in 2012 ranged between 10,000 and 15,000 acre-feet. It’s a range that suggests, if nothing else, an astounding disconnect between industry projections and realistic values for water use. Based on the Texas Observer analysis, in 2012 shale gas developers in the three county-area used between one third and one half of what the Texas Railroad Commission -- relying on informal and unpublished industry estimates -- projected for the entire 24-county Eagle Ford Shale at its peak 10 years from now.

The Observer analysis was based on records by FrackFocus.org, a site that compiles information submitted voluntarily by “participating oil and gas companies.” In Texas, as with other places, some groundwater authorities require companies using water for fracking to obtain a permit, while others do not. Interpretation of the law “depends on which lawyer you talk to,” Slate Williams told Kate Galbraith of the Texas Tribune. Williams, general manager of the Crockett County Groundwater Conservation District in West Texas, asks drillers to report the amount of water they withdraw. “They don’t always do that, but it’s something we ask,” Williams said.

I came across similar contradictions last year raised by Lisa Wright, a fracking opponent trying to reconcile disparities between information from New York state officials and geologist Geoffrey Thyne. According to New York’s draft policy for shale gas development (the Supplemental Generic Environmental Impact Statement or SGEIS), horizontal shale wells use between 2 million and 7 million gallons each. Thyne is a researcher who worked first at the Colorado School of Mines and later at the University of Wyoming. He lost assignments with both institutions amid controversy over his critique of the industry, and figures he provided for Boulder Weekly reporter Shauna Stephenson that indicate a long gas well used between 48 million and 70 million gallons of fluid –  a calculation that was dismissed by the industry as ridiculous and misleading.

In addition to questions about consumption, Wright wondered why there was so much uncertainty about the amount of waste each well produces.  She cited a Stony Brook University study, published last year in the journal Risk Analysis, that found flowback from a given well ranges from between 10 percent and 80 percent of the volumes injected. (Fresh water that remains in the ground is removed from the eco-system – a status known as “consumptive use.” What comes out is laden with salts, unknown chemical mixtures, metals, and radium. Some of it comes from deep gas baring zones, some if it is injected with fresh water, and all of it is exempt from hazardous waste laws.)

Either end of the flowback range offered by Stony Brook study - 10 percent or 80 percent - poses problems that must be recognized and dealt with. Wells that produce little flowback consume relatively high amounts of fresh water. (They also become, in effect, disposal wells.) Those with high volumes of flowback produce corresponding amounts of polluted water. Wright raises a fair question: “With so many eyes on this issue, and with increasing drought conditions-- how can we NOT know this stuff?”

Looking for some clarity, I checked in with Tony Ingraffea, a Cornell University engineering professor and former hydraulic fracturing consultant for the industry, and Terry Engelder, a geologist and industry consultant from Penn State. Tony sees shale gas development as a net loser when ecological costs are factored, while Terry believes it’s a winner. But both agreed that reliable information on water consumption is hard to get at; that there are many variables that can be manipulated to suit interpretations; and volumes will likely tend to increase over time as technology allows for wells that extend greater distances.

A 70-million-gallon frack job (a prospect raised by Thyne) would be logistically improbable if not impossible in Pennsylvania, Engelder said. He cited an example of a frack job in Bradford County, however, that used 8 million gallons to stimulate a mile-long Chesapeake well in Bradford County, and he acknowledged that wells in the future could extend twice that far, thereby using twice the volume. Ingraffea cited some wells in Michigan extending for miles that will use as much as 23 million gallons each.

“Laterals are getting longer everywhere, because many stages are unproductive, and operators have to justify the drilling expense,” Ingraffea said. “Longer laterals, all else being equal, more frac fluid.”

When industry proponents talk about the need for water to develop shale gas, they often put fracking in the context of other ways we use water, like sprinkling lawns, gardens, or golf courses. (See David Blackman’s recent piece in Forbes as the latest example.) The irrigation comparison, however, fails to recognize that watering a lawn and fracking a gas well are two entirely different things. For starters, water on lawns and golf courses is not forever removed from the eco-system, nor is it reintroduced with an array of hazards.

The industry’s water needs are not merely a concern among liberals and greens. As reported recently by Norimitsu Onishi of the New York Times, competition for water in California is raising tensions between farmers and operators as the drilling industry pushes into fertile farm regions in pursuit of unexplored shale gas reserves. And concerns over water lead community leaders in Mora County, a small town in energy-rich New Mexico, to pass the nation’s first countywide ban on hydraulic fracturing. (Hear report by Carrie Jung of KUNM radio here.)

Engelder agreed that competition for water between agriculture and drilling in Texas and elsewhere will become more of a problem if things don’t change. “I think frackers are going to have to learn to use salt water from the Gulf of Mexico in very short order if they wish to continue,” he said. “Otherwise, get 'em all on wind from west Texas and electric vehicles…  We are going to need all the water we can get for AG.”

Areas not prone to drought also have water conflicts. Pennsylvania Governor Tom Corbett, an ardent drilling supporter and opponent of industry regulation, recently accused the Delaware River Basin Commission of hindering the economy and violating property rights by holding off shale gas development in its ecologically sensitive jurisdiction. The agency monitors the drinking-water supply of more than 15 million people, including Philadelphia and half the population of New York City, and prohibits Marcellus Shale drilling in the basin that covers parts four states - New Jersey, New York, Pennsylvania, and Delaware – as it considers policy.

 If shale gas develops along its current trajectory, the industry will need more water tomorrow than it does today. In short, we will have more wells with longer laterals tapping shale reserves extending under dozens of states, including many areas where drilling is new and unfamiliar. If the current anti-regulatory attitude persists nationwide, the public will have little control over what it cannot see coming. As the industry has fought hard to preserve federal loopholes that exempt it from Safe Drinking Water Act and hazardous waste laws, it’s a safe bet that it will not be eager to provide accessible information on its water consumption habits. It’s the kind of information that invites regional planning initiatives that pro-drillers characterize as a drag on the industry, even if they are vital to long-term community safeguards.

HBO’s Gasland II will amp up national fracking debate Partisans will love, hate sequel. What about mainstream?


Competing visions of fracking went head to head last night in upstate New York.

Josh Fox screened his much-anticipated Gasland II at a school auditorium in the City of Binghamton, before a crowd of more than 500 people.* Phelim McAleer, a drilling supporter staking his career on discrediting the work of Fox, screened Frack Nation in front of several hundred viewers at an American Legion post in Vestal, about 20 minutes away.


After airing on AXS Cable TV early this year, Frack Nation continues to make the rounds in civic halls throughout the country. Similarly, Josh Fox is screening Gasland II in various communities as part of a “grass roots tour” prior to its television premier on HBO in July. It’s no coincidence that the films aired at the same time at nearly the same place this week. Broome County, which borders Pennsylvania, represents a strategic point in the frack wars, both symbolically and tactically. It sits over a prime part of the Marcellus Shale, a worldclass natural gas reserve, in a state where the fate of fracking is in the hands of an undecided governor, and stakeholders for and against it have been campaigning hard during a moratorium on permitting enacted almost five years ago.

I dropped by the American Legion just prior to the Frack Nation screening and found a full parking lot with strong representation from the pickup and SUV crowd, a horse shoe game going on outside, and a neon sign advertising Coors Light at the bar inside. Frack Nation promotes the industry view that natural gas development is harmless and economically critical, and portrays those who are victimized and their champion, Josh Fox, as phonies.

Running short on time, and having already seen and reviewed Frack Nation (more on that here), I moved on to the West Middle School in Binghamton and the upstate premier of muckraker Josh Fox’s latest film. Gasland II is a sequel to the 2010 film that depicts a deceitful, greedy, and destructive industry building profits off the backs of residents and the environment. It is not without flaws. It is one-sided, didactic, and prone to dramatization at the expense of depth. But it’s underlying premise, the industry wields unmatched influence that allows it to cover up problems, silence critics, and take what it wants through a mismatch of legal and lobbying power, is fair game. Its cinematography is masterful. Those who are skeptical that plutocrats are looking out for the greater social good will find the film a powerful rallying point. Those who feel Big Oil is being unfairly demonized will find it over-wrought and sensationalistic. But the true test of the movie is how it’s received by those with no particular view – the mainstream HBO audience it will reach this summer.

Fox emphasizes the scope and intensity of the on-shore drilling boom, spurred by the massive shale reserves that have become part of President Obama’s domestic energy strategy. These pay zones underlie dozens of states, including areas previously untouched by mineral extraction. Fox again showcases stories that served as the foundation for his original film – contamination in Pavillion, Wyo., Dimock, Pa., and pending development near his ancestral home in the Delaware Water basin in Milanville, Pa. Fox revisits these places for an update, and to establish a connectedness with down home America and a range of characters. In transition he explains: “My back yard is tied to national policy, which is tied to tiny places like Pavillion, Wyoming.”

There are parts of the movie, intended to be provocative, that just seem out of whack. I found an opening sequence pairing explicit footage of the devastating BP Gulf Oil disaster to the thumping groove of the Beach Boys Good Vibrations to be sardonic and more importantly off point. It doesn’t really tell us much. Perhaps the attempt with the music was to instill a sense of ignorantly blissful detachment to the cruel reality of what is happening, and perhaps that might work on a subliminal level for some. Or, it might just be weird.

I found other parts of the film broke significant ground. Fox gets Lisa Jackson, former head of the Environmental Protection Agency, on record in an exclusive interview stating that there are “many cases of ground water and drinking water contamination” and that “states are going to have to step up” to regulate and enforce gas drilling.

Fox’s approach is urgent and unsettled – and in the hyper-tasking 21st Century media style, he packs an excessive number of visual cues and audio bites per minute of film. He moves from place to place, issue to issue, victim to victim, story to story, grounding the film in the occasional return to his own back yard, where the gas companies are closing in on a pristine section of the Delaware Water shed. Along the way, he sheds light on some important issues: the revolving door between the government institutions and the gas industry, the psychological war fare tactics the industry employs as a public relations strategy, and the chronic issue of methane migration found at drill sites globally.

He targets those who support gas, but never challenges the motives or stories of those who oppose it. I know that’s not a fit with the narrative line, but an effort to broaden his view would help his credibility and diminish a sense that he is cherry picking. I know through my own reporting that there are indeed many just cases and grievances against the industry from people pulled into the controversy by their own bad judgment or naivete, as well as from victimized innocent bystanders. But there are also cases where the industry becomes an attraction for opportunist, political or otherwise, posing as victims or champions of victims. Beyond that, Fox tends to mix images that are not clearly explained or sourced to amp things up. And while the visual style and frenetic pacing of the film will leave an impression on an audience that otherwise isn’t going to last through a plodding policy discussion, it will likely alienate those looking for a sense of precision and parity. (Surely, there are some people in the industry who are working to improve things?)


As with his first film, Fox excels at showing the gas development through deeply personal moments, and he improves, to some degree, his explication of the mechanics behind the problems. The flaming faucet that became iconic of Fox’s first film is presented again in various forms in Gasland II. Drilling increases the risks and complications of methane migration – the more holes you put in the ground, the more conduits you create for methane to move into places where it can blow things up. The risks go up when drilling into and through pressurized methane-baring zones. In this film, Fox uses Cornell University professor and fracturing expert Tony Ingraffia – a good choice -- for a tutorial on cement casing failure that plagues the industry. But flammable water is also a natural phenomenon, and by failing to explain this or even address it in either Gasland or Gasland II, Fox has left open the door for McAleer and other industry supporters eager to attack his work.

Still, Fox scores critical points for accuracy in a part of the discussion that has been muddied by the gas industry propaganda and they come at a place where McAleer’s movie runs aground as credible journalism. That is the part detailing the EPA’s investigation in Dimock, Pa, where methane migration and other problems associated with shale gas development became Exibit A for the anti-fracking movement. (I'm very familiar with this, as it's one of several story lines in Under the Surface.) It is a matter of record that, after Norma Fiorentino’s water well exploded on Jan. 1, 2009, the Pennsylvania Department of Environmental Protection found nearby drilling had caused water contamination in an aquifer that supplied homes along Carter Road. A subsequent investigation by the federal EPA also found high levels of methane, arsenic, and various heavy metals – all elements associated with drilling -- in some of the Carter Road wells. The EPA ended its investigation late last year without “need for further action,” as Fox correctly documents, amid the election season and growing pressure on the Obama administration and Congress. Government officials in Texas, Wyoming, Pennsylvania, and other gas states did not like the EPA looking over their shoulders and, further, there was fear that federally documented problems would encourage political action that would eliminate industry exemptions to the Safe Drinking Water Act and hazardous waste disposal laws. Without these exemptions, the industry would have to disclose the hazardous chemicals that go into and come out of the ground.

The mainstream media, encouraged by industry press releases, generally interpreted the EPA’s handling of the Dimock case as a signal that the water was “safe.” In fact, the EPA said in the text of its analysis that, although pollution was found at "levels that could present a health concern ... no further action” was required because the companies had offered filters and bottled water to residents with contaminated wells. Then the agency quietly turned the case over to the Agency for Toxic Substances and Disease Registry, a sister agency that handles health investigations. That ATSDR review, which Fox doesn’t address, is still pending. You can read more about it here.

McAleer, along with various industry PR firms, seized the headlines that touted Dimock water as safe and presented them as vindication. There was no problem, and malcontents on Carter Road had made it all up to bolster their legal claims. This detail is important because it cuts to a point made in Fox’s film that rings true to me, after years of reporting. As with an addict, the industry’s unwillingness to recognize it has any problems is the biggest hurdle to any meaningful reform or improvement.

(Spoiler alert) Fox saves the most compelling scene for the end, and it will surely resonate with a broad audience without need for technical interpretation. As the industry presses Congress to have the EPA stand down, Fox is denied entry to document a Congressional hearing questioning the agency’s role in investigating water pollution cases. Fox persists, citing his First Amendment rights. After a few tense moments, Committee Chairman Andy Harris – a gas supporter with financial ties to the industry -- has Fox arrested. Harris had denied Fox’s prior request for media credentials to attend the hearing, and the ensuing scene likely makes more compelling video and gripping narrative than anything Fox might have gained at the hearing. It will surely resonate with mainstream audiences who are skeptical of government ties to Big Oil or any corporate interest.

Liberty is a sacrosanct ideal, but its governmental underpinnings, in practice, can fill a person with a sense of ineffectiveness, tedium, and saturation of discussion ad nauseam. Still, we take comfort in knowing that we are always welcome in this discussion, if and when we choose, whether at public meetings or at the voting booth. We elect officials who enlist wonks and lawyers to make the fine print of government and its service to people, even those with competing ideological values, into policy that hopefully provides net improvement to our everyday lives. At least that’s the way it’s supposed to work. By extension, we count on media to provide access into the discussion by recording and analyzing government’s workings. While many residents might not find the time to make it to a town board meeting, much less a Congressional hearing, they are reassured in knowing that these hearings are accessible for coverage by reporters with recording equipment. When people are arrested for insisting on their First Amendment rights – the most fundamental tool for government by the people -- alarms should go off with anybody who values liberty.

Gasland aired on HBO in the summer of 2010. It earned Fox an Academy Award nomination and an Emmy, and brought the issue of fracking to mainstream audiences. The sequel is expected to reach similarly large audiences on HBO this summer. I expect most viewers, because of Fox’s gift to combine story-telling with arresting imagery, will sit through and perhaps be moved by a film about issues involving policy that is otherwise dense and obscure.

Frack Nation is a film built on the basis of discrediting Gasland. It will please a political niche, but it’s not enough to gain traction with a universal audience. In this country, powerful institutions have traditionally made attractive targets for mainstream media. Joseph Pulitzer built a newspaper empire on this approach that would set the mold for 20th century journalism; and the work of Upton Sinclair – an earlier recipient of the Pulitzer Prize– popularized a name for it: muckraking.

Shining the media light on rich and powerful people and institutions – raking the muck -- is a revered function of the working press. Exposes of critics of rich and powerful, on the other hand, may find a place in the news hole, but are not typically front page candidates. In this regard, McAleer’s success is married to the success of Fox. The more famous Fox becomes, the more relevant McAleer’s efforts to discredit him.

But there is something more:  We are no longer in the days of Pulitzer or Sinclair.  The post-20st century media is shaped by a business model with less resources for reporting, which is expensive, and more room for talking heads, reality television, and other content that is inexpensive. The Internet has made news reporting and consumption more fragmented and segmented, with endless choices to fit ideological views. (This is not all bad, but that’s another discussion.)

Spread across this media, the shale gas debate is fragmented by political ideology over science, and at the core of this fragmentation are opposing views about the role government plays in a free country. In the shale gas debate, government is seen as both an intruder on free enterprise and a protector of people’s rights from the intrusion of others. In both Gasland movies, Josh Fox represents the liberal view that corporate America has run amuck at the expense of the planet and the well-being of its citizens, and government policing is the first step toward justice for those who have been wronged and the final step to bring things back into balance. McAleer represents the conservative view that free enterprise, in this case represented by gas industry, is benevolent and government is, at best, a hindrance.

It’s a discussion that applies to many facets of our life, including property rights, land use, public health, and standard of living, and it’s a discussion that was easy to ignore when energy was mostly produced in far-away places and global warming was less real. Hopefully, we will all not only get engaged, but think about the broad and collective impact of our personal energy decisions, aside from our political beliefs.
